Paid bed nights

12,300 registered bed nights

In August 2021, 12,300 registered bed nights were recorded in Strängnäs (-25.5 %), of which 9,800 nights were spent by domestic visitors and 2,600 nights by foreigners. Registered domestic bed nights decreased 38 percent and registered foreign bed nights increased 250 percent. In total, registered bed nights decreased 25 percent from last year's August.

Most foreign registered bed nights were recorded for travelers from Germany (1,600 nights).

2,300 rooms (+6.6 %) were booked by leisure visitors and 850 rooms (+17.8 %) by business visitors.

Between January and August, 45,300 registered bed nights (-33.7 %) were recorded for domestic visitors and 5,800 (+136.7 %) for foreigners in Strängnäs, in total 51,100 (-27.8 %) registered nights.

Market share 0.1 percent

Total of 8.4 million registered bed nights (+39.1 %) were recorded in the whole country, of which 6.8 million nights (+25.4 %) were spent by domestic visitors and 1.6 million nights (+160.6 %) by foreigners.

The market share of Strängnäs out of total registered bed nights was 0.1 % (-0.1 percentage points), out of domestic bed nights 0.1 % and foreign bed nights 0.2 %.

Length of stay was 3.1 nights in registered accommodation

Length of stay in registered accommodation decreased 31 percent compared to earlier year. In Strängnäs, length of stay in August was on average 3.1 nights and in Sweden 2.2 nights (-3.6 %).

During August, domestic visitors stayed in registered accommodation in Strängnäs on average 2.7 nights (-31.2 %) and foreigners 7.9 nights (+81.2 %).

4,000 tourists arrived to registered accommodation

Arrivals to registered accommodation increased seven percent compared to earlier year. Of all registered arrivals, 91.8 percent were domestic, and 8.2 percent were from foreign countries.

During August, domestic visitors stayed in registered accommodation in Strängnäs on average 2.7 nights (-1.9) and foreigners 7.9 nights (+4.4).

Accommodation sales 3.8 million crowns

Registered accommodation sales in August were 3.8 million crowns (+659,000).

Registered January-August sales were 15.3 million crowns and they increased 927,000 crowns from the previous year.

Capacity & Utilization

Registered Accommodation

12 accommodation establishments (+0)
168 rooms (-2)
340 beds (-18)

Room utilization 61.0 % (+4.8)
Unsold rooms 65
Bed utilization 45.0 % (-0.04)
